Hey Im looking for some direction here. I have a 2010 Acura rdx with a p0234 overboost code. I have checked the wastegate actuator by applying compressed air and it seems to be working. Also tested the wastegate actuator solenoid with a flowchart I found and it passed. I monitored my MAP sensor and Turbo Boost sensor and they are different. map is about .8V near 5psi. Boost is about 2V near 14.6 psi at idle. Not familiar with turbo systems. Wondering if this is normal or not.

What are the readings at key on engine off ? MAP pressure is absolute but although they measure the same pressure Boost Pressure is expressed as gauge pressure.

Boost pressure = MAP - Atmospheric Pressure.

Map at key on engine off should be atmospheric pressure roughly 101,325 pascals = 14.65 psi ---- lower at altitude or in bad weather

Boost pressure at key on engine off should be zero.

Hi yes. With the over boost code I thought I would find a faulty waste gate actuator or faulty waste gate actuator solenoid. But found both to be ok. I ended up replacing the turbo unit itself witch was a pita but everything is working fine now. If your scan tool doesnt read the solenoid pids or have bidirectional you can at least remove them and apply power and ground. Or you can figure out if its ground side switched or power side switched and actuate them where they live. I can get you more info on vacuum testing them. Its been awhile now.
